Cyclohexene
A cyclic hydrocarbon with the formula C6H10, characterized by a single carbon-carbon double bond within a six-membered ring.
Crossed-aldol Product
A compound formed from the condensation reaction between two different aldehydes or ketones under basic or acidic conditions, leading to a β-hydroxyaldehyde or β-hydroxyketone.
Benzaldehyde
An organic compound consisting of a benzene ring with an aldehyde functional group; used as a precursor in the synthesis of various chemicals.
Butanal
An aldehyde with the formula C4H8O, characterized by a straight-chain four-carbon structure and a terminal carbonyl group.
